Schofields Road is a 3.9 km Hard 4WD trail in Murdunna, Tasmania, Australia. Expect includes a river crossing. Average drive time is 59.73 minutes.
If you're after a challenging Tasmanian adventure that will test your river crossing skills, Schofields Road near Murdunna delivers exactly that. This 3.9 km hard-rated trail packs serious water-fording action into a relatively compact package, making it ideal for experienced 4WD drivers looking to sharpen their technique without committing to a full-day expedition.
You'll navigate through rugged terrain as you make your way along this remote route, with multiple river crossings being the main event. These aren't shallow puddles—you'll need to carefully assess water depth and flow conditions before committing. The trail's relatively flat grade belies its technical difficulty; it's the water obstacles that demand respect and precision driving. You should ensure your vehicle is in top mechanical condition and carry recovery gear, as assistance in this remote area won't be quick to arrive.
The payoff for tackling Schofields Road is an authentic off-road experience in one of Tasmania's more isolated regions, where you'll encounter genuine backcountry conditions rather than maintained tracks. With only a handful of vehicles having driven this route, you're venturing into less-traveled territory. Expect the journey to take around 60 minutes of focused, deliberate driving. Come prepared with detailed route planning, check recent conditions, and consider bringing a spotter if you're new to serious river crossings.
